Tangerhütte, a region in Saxony-Anhalt, Germany, is situated within the Altmark and offers diverse landscapes for outdoor activities. The area is characterized by its scenic river landscapes along the Tanger and Elbe rivers, bordering the Drömling Nature Park to the west and the Elbe River landscape to the east. Significant natural features include the Süppling, Tangerhütter Forst, and parts of the Colbitz-Letzlinger-Heide, providing varied terrain for several sports like touring cycling, road cycling, hiking, mountain biking, and more. The region features scenic river landscapes along the Tanger and Elbe rivers. Notable natural features include the Tangerhütte City Park, a 12-hectare green space with an artificial waterfall and swan pond. The confluence of the Tanger into the Elbe River is another point of interest.

The Tangerhütte City Park is a 12-hectare green space established in 1873. It features an artificial waterfall, a swan pond, and impressive visual lines framed by groves of native and exotic trees. It provides a tranquil setting for leisurely strolls.

The Elbe Cycle Route is easily accessible from Tangerhütte. Points of interest, such as the observation tower on the Bölsdorfer Haken, are directly located on this path. The region's riverside trails often connect to or run parallel with sections of the Elbe Cycle Route.
Tangerhütte is situated on the western edge of the Drömling Nature Park. This proximity offers varied natural settings and extends the range of outdoor exploration opportunities. The park is known for its lowlands and diverse flora and fauna.
